De WhatsApp à Discord : Configuration des déclencheurs multi-plateformes OpenClaw sur Mac distant

De WhatsApp à Discord : Configuration des déclencheurs multi-plateformes OpenClaw sur Mac distant

Environ 12 min de lecture
OpenClaw Multi-plateforme Déclencheurs Messagerie Automatisation IA

En 2026, l'un des défis majeurs auxquels sont confrontés les développeurs et les équipes n'est pas tant la maîtrise technique que la fragmentation des communications : votre équipe utilise Slack pour la collaboration interne, vos clients préfèrent WhatsApp pour les échanges rapides, votre communauté se retrouve sur Discord, et les notifications automatisées transitent par Telegram... Chaque fois que vous devez déclencher une tâche d'automatisation pilotée par l'IA, vous êtes contraint de jongler entre différentes applications, ce qui réduit considérablement l'efficacité globale. OpenClaw, qui s'impose aujourd'hui comme la plateforme d'agent IA local la plus puissante du marché, vous permet d'intégrer simultanément 12 plateformes de messagerie majeures, transformant ainsi n'importe quel canal en point d'entrée unique pour piloter vos workflows d'automatisation IA sur Mac distant. Dans cet article, nous vous proposons un guide complet et détaillé pour configurer un système de déclencheurs multi-plateformes avec OpenClaw sur Mac distant VNCMac, afin de créer véritablement une « interface IA universelle accessible depuis n'importe quelle application de messagerie ».

🌐 Panorama des 12 plateformes de messagerie prises en charge par OpenClaw

OpenClaw propose une compatibilité native avec les 12 plateformes de messagerie les plus utilisées au monde, chacune répondant à des cas d'usage spécifiques et offrant des avantages techniques distincts pour l'automatisation intelligente :

💬 Telegram 📱 WhatsApp 🎮 Discord 💼 Slack 📧 Microsoft Teams 💙 iMessage 🔒 Signal 📮 Mattermost 🌐 Matrix 📬 Google Chat 🐦 Twitter DM 💻 IRC

Cette architecture multi-canaux vous permet non seulement de centraliser l'ensemble de vos interactions avec l'IA, mais également de bénéficier d'une continuité contextuelle remarquable : une conversation initiée sur WhatsApp peut être poursuivie sans rupture sur Discord, avec une mémoire conversationnelle partagée qui préserve l'intégralité du contexte et des informations échangées précédemment.

📊 Comparaison approfondie : approche mono-plateforme versus intégration multi-plateformes

Nombreuses sont les équipes qui s'interrogent : « Si nous n'utilisons que Telegram en interne, pourquoi devrions-nous investir du temps dans la configuration d'une architecture multi-plateformes ? » La réponse tient en deux mots : flexibilité et scalabilité future. Le tableau ci-dessous met en lumière les différences fondamentales entre une approche centrée sur une unique plateforme et l'adoption d'une stratégie multi-canaux avec OpenClaw, en insistant particulièrement sur les aspects de rentabilité et de résilience opérationnelle :

Critère d'évaluation Solution mono-plateforme (ex: Telegram uniquement) Intégration OpenClaw multi-plateformes 🚀
Complexité de configuration initiale Une seule entrée dans channels.json à configurer Configuration de 12 entrées possibles (activation sélective selon les besoins)
Cas d'usage et scénarios supportés Limité à une équipe unique ou usage personnel Support multi-équipes, multi-clients, contextes variés (interne, externe, communauté)
Synchronisation contextuelle Aucune continuité conversationnelle inter-plateformes Mémoire IA partagée : conversation débutée sur WhatsApp poursuivie sur Discord avec préservation du contexte 💡
Résilience et mitigation des risques Changement API ou blocage de plateforme = interruption totale du workflow Répartition des risques : défaillance d'une plateforme sans impact sur les autres canaux
Évolutivité et maintenance Ajout d'une nouvelle plateforme nécessite reconfiguration complète et tests approfondis Extension en 5 minutes : ajout d'une nouvelle entrée dans channels.json, mise en ligne immédiate

🛠️ Première étape : acquisition des identifiants API et tokens d'authentification pour chaque plateforme

La pierre angulaire de toute configuration multi-plateformes réside dans l'obtention sécurisée des tokens API ou des credentials de connexion propres à chaque service de messagerie. Nous détaillons ci-après les procédures d'acquisition pour les trois plateformes les plus couramment utilisées dans les environnements professionnels et personnels :

Plateforme 1Obtention du Token Telegram Bot (procédure la plus simple)

  1. Ouvrez l'application Telegram et recherchez le contact @BotFather, qui est le bot officiel de création et de gestion des bots Telegram
  2. Envoyez la commande /newbot et suivez les instructions interactives pour définir le nom d'affichage de votre bot ainsi que son identifiant unique (username)
  3. Une fois la création validée, BotFather vous transmet un Token API au format 1234567890:ABCdefGhIJKlmNoPQRsTUVwxyZ — conservez précieusement ce token dans un gestionnaire de mots de passe sécurisé
  4. Pour restreindre l'accès au bot à votre seul compte, vous aurez également besoin de votre ID utilisateur Telegram : envoyez n'importe quel message au bot @userinfobot, qui vous répondra instantanément avec votre identifiant numérique unique

Plateforme 2Configuration de la connexion WhatsApp via le protocole Baileys

Contrairement aux solutions commerciales qui nécessitent un compte WhatsApp Business officiel avec des coûts de mise en place élevés, OpenClaw s'appuie sur le protocole open-source Baileys, qui permet une connexion directe sans frais d'API supplémentaires. La configuration dans le fichier channels.json se présente comme suit :

// Configuration WhatsApp dans channels.json { "type": "whatsapp", "name": "Déclencheur WhatsApp Personnel", "pairing": true, "enabled": true }

Lors du premier démarrage de la Gateway OpenClaw avec cette configuration, un QR Code s'affichera dans votre terminal. Il vous suffira de scanner ce code avec l'application WhatsApp installée sur votre smartphone (via Menu → Appareils connectés → Associer un appareil). Une fois l'appairage effectué, les informations d'authentification sont sauvegardées localement, éliminant ainsi le besoin de répéter cette opération à chaque redémarrage.

Plateforme 3Création et configuration d'un Bot Discord

  1. Accédez au Portail Développeurs Discord et authentifiez-vous avec votre compte Discord existant
  2. Cliquez sur « New Application », attribuez un nom explicite à votre application (par exemple : « OpenClaw Automation Bot »), puis validez la création
  3. Dans le menu latéral gauche, sélectionnez l'onglet « Bot », puis cliquez sur « Add Bot » pour transformer votre application en bot fonctionnel
  4. Dans la section « Token », cliquez sur « Reset Token » pour générer un nouveau token d'authentification. Attention : ce token ne s'affichera qu'une seule fois, assurez-vous de le copier immédiatement dans un emplacement sécurisé
  5. Rendez-vous dans « OAuth2 → URL Generator », cochez les scopes bot et applications.commands, sélectionnez les permissions nécessaires (au minimum : lecture et envoi de messages), puis utilisez l'URL générée pour inviter le bot sur votre serveur Discord

⚙️ Deuxième étape : configuration centralisée via le fichier channels.json

OpenClaw centralise l'ensemble de la gestion des plateformes de messagerie au sein d'un unique fichier de configuration : channels.json. Voici un exemple complet d'intégration simultanée de Telegram, WhatsApp, Discord et Slack, qui illustre la simplicité de mise en œuvre de cette architecture multi-canaux :

{ "channels": [ { // Configuration Telegram Bot "type": "telegram", "name": "Assistant IA Telegram", "token": "VOTRE_TOKEN_TELEGRAM_BOT", "allowedUserIds": ["123456789"], "enabled": true }, { // Configuration WhatsApp (Protocole Baileys) "type": "whatsapp", "name": "Service Client WhatsApp", "pairing": true, "enabled": true }, { // Configuration Discord Bot "type": "discord", "name": "Bot Communauté Discord", "token": "VOTRE_TOKEN_DISCORD_BOT", "enabled": true }, { // Configuration Slack App "type": "slack", "name": "Collaboration Équipe Slack", "token": "xoxb-VOTRE-TOKEN-SLACK-BOT", "signingSecret": "VOTRE_SIGNING_SECRET", "enabled": true } ] }
« La philosophie de conception du fichier channels.json repose sur le principe du 'plug-and-play' : activez uniquement les plateformes dont vous avez besoin en positionnant enabled: true, et désactivez les autres avec enabled: false. OpenClaw ignorera automatiquement les canaux désactivés, évitant ainsi toute consommation inutile de ressources système. » — Équipe technique VNCMac

🚀 Troisième étape : démarrage de la Gateway OpenClaw sur votre Mac distant

Une fois la configuration terminée, il est temps de lancer la Gateway OpenClaw sur votre Mac distant VNCMac (ou tout autre Mac accessible en remote). La Gateway établira automatiquement les connexions avec l'ensemble des plateformes activées dans votre fichier de configuration :

# Vérifications préalables : Node.js 22+ et pnpm installés node --version # Devrait afficher v22.x.x ou supérieur pnpm --version # Devrait afficher 9.x.x ou supérieur # Installation globale de l'interface en ligne de commande OpenClaw npm install -g openclaw # Lancement en mode foreground (recommandé pour les premiers tests) openclaw gateway --channels ./channels.json # Si tout fonctionne correctement, vous verrez s'afficher : ✓ Telegram Bot connecté, nom d'utilisateur : @VotreBot ✓ WhatsApp connecté (scanner le QR Code ci-dessous pour l'appairage) ✓ Discord Bot connecté, nombre de serveurs : 3 ✓ Slack App connectée, workspace : VotreÉquipe

Configuration avancéeExécution permanente en arrière-plan avec PM2

Une fois que vous avez validé le bon fonctionnement de votre configuration en mode interactif, il est fortement recommandé de basculer vers une exécution en arrière-plan à l'aide du gestionnaire de processus PM2, qui garantit une disponibilité 24/7 de votre Gateway OpenClaw, même en cas de déconnexion de votre session SSH :

# Installation globale de PM2 npm install -g pm2 # Démarrage de la Gateway OpenClaw sous supervision PM2 pm2 start openclaw -- gateway --channels ./channels.json --name "openclaw-gateway" # Configuration du démarrage automatique au boot du système pm2 startup pm2 save # Consultation de l'état en temps réel et des logs pm2 status pm2 logs openclaw-gateway

💡 Cas d'usage concret : la puissance de la synchronisation contextuelle inter-plateformes

L'une des fonctionnalités les plus remarquables de l'intégration multi-plateformes OpenClaw réside dans sa capacité à partager la mémoire conversationnelle de l'IA à travers différentes applications de messagerie. Illustrons cela par un scénario pratique : imaginez que vous engagez la conversation suivante avec l'assistant IA via WhatsApp en milieu de matinée :

Vous (sur WhatsApp) : Peux-tu analyser les dernières modifications des directives de révision de l'App Store et me faire un résumé des points critiques ? Assistant OpenClaw : Analyse terminée. Les changements majeurs de février 2026 incluent : ajout obligatoire de la catégorie "Data Broker" dans les étiquettes de confidentialité, obligation pour tous les SDK tiers de fournir un Privacy Manifest détaillé, renforcement des contrôles d'accès aux données utilisateur... (Rapport complet sauvegardé dans ~/workspace/app-store-review-2026.md)

Quelques heures plus tard, alors que vous êtes en réunion d'équipe sur Discord, vous souhaitez approfondir l'analyse sans avoir à tout ré-expliquer. Vous tapez simplement sur votre canal Discord :

Vous (sur Discord) : En me basant sur le rapport App Store que tu as généré ce matin, pourrais-tu établir une checklist des modifications à apporter à notre codebase pour être conforme ? Assistant OpenClaw : Bien sûr ! En me référant à l'analyse effectuée précédemment sur WhatsApp, voici la checklist de conformité : 1. Mettre à jour le Privacy Manifest avec la nouvelle catégorie "Data Broker" 2. Auditer et retirer tout comportement de tracking non déclaré provenant de SDK tiers 3. Implémenter les nouveaux contrôles d'accès pour les données utilisateur sensibles 4. (...liste complète avec références aux sections modifiées des guidelines)

Le point essentiel à retenir : l'assistant IA OpenClaw a conservé en mémoire l'intégralité de votre conversation matinale sur WhatsApp. Même si vous formulez votre nouvelle demande depuis Discord en fin de journée, il est capable de poursuivre le fil conversationnel de manière totalement transparente et cohérente ! Cette continuité contextuelle inter-plateformes représente un avantage considérable que les bots traditionnels mono-canal ne peuvent tout simplement pas offrir.

🔒 Meilleures pratiques de sécurité pour protéger votre configuration multi-plateformes

La gestion simultanée de multiples tokens API nécessite une vigilance accrue en matière de sécurité informatique. Voici les recommandations essentielles pour sécuriser votre déploiement OpenClaw multi-canaux :

  • Utilisation systématique de variables d'environnement : Ne codez jamais vos tokens en dur dans le fichier channels.json. Créez plutôt un fichier .env dédié (à exclure du contrôle de version via .gitignore) :
    # Fichier .env (à la racine du projet) TELEGRAM_TOKEN="1234567890:ABCdefGhIJKlmNoPQRs" DISCORD_TOKEN="MTIzNDU2Nzg5MDEyMzQ1Njc4OQ.G..." SLACK_TOKEN="xoxb-123456789012-..." # Référencement dans channels.json { "type": "telegram", "token": "${TELEGRAM_TOKEN}" }
  • Mise en place de listes blanches strictes : Configurez systématiquement les paramètres allowedUserIds ou allowedChannels pour chaque plateforme, afin de restreindre l'accès à l'agent IA aux seuls utilisateurs ou groupes autorisés
  • Rotation périodique des credentials : Établissez une politique de renouvellement trimestriel (tous les 90 jours) de l'ensemble de vos tokens API, réduisant ainsi l'exposition en cas de compromission
  • Activation de l'authentification à deux facteurs (2FA) : Pour toutes les plateformes qui le supportent (notamment Slack, Discord, Microsoft Teams), activez impérativement la double authentification sur vos comptes administrateurs

📊 Analyse comparative : hébergement sur Mac distant VNCMac versus infrastructure auto-gérée

L'exécution d'une infrastructure OpenClaw multi-plateformes nécessite un environnement Mac disponible en permanence (24/7) avec une connectivité réseau stable. Le tableau suivant compare en détail les implications économiques et opérationnelles entre un déploiement sur Mac distant VNCMac et une solution auto-hébergée sur Mac mini personnel :

Critère d'évaluation Mac mini auto-hébergé (puce M4) Mac distant bare metal VNCMac (M4) 🚀
Investissement initial matériel 20 000 - 30 000 € (achat du Mac, onduleur, périphériques réseau) Zéro investissement : facturation à l'heure, au jour ou au mois selon l'usage
Coûts opérationnels récurrents Électricité (~15€/mois), abonnement internet pro (~50€/mois), maintenance Tout inclus dans le prix de location (électricité, bande passante, supervision)
Déploiement et configuration OpenClaw Installation manuelle complète, debugging, gestion des dépendances (plusieurs heures) Option de pré-installation disponible : environnement opérationnel en moins de 5 minutes
Stabilité et qualité du réseau Dépendant de la connexion internet domestique/bureau (latence variable, coupures) Connectivité datacenter professionnelle : latence < 10ms, bande passante garantie 🌐
Appairage WhatsApp et accès physique Nécessite un accès physique direct au Mac pour scanner le QR code Scan du QR code via interface VNC distante, aucun déplacement requis
Cas d'usage recommandés Projets sur le très long terme (> 2 ans) avec utilisation intensive quotidienne Projets à durée limitée, besoins fluctuants, démarrage rapide, équipes distribuées

🏁 Récapitulatif : checklist complète pour votre déploiement multi-plateformes

Pour configurer avec succès votre infrastructure de déclencheurs multi-plateformes OpenClaw et créer une véritable interface IA unifiée accessible « de WhatsApp à Discord », suivez cette liste de vérification exhaustive :

  1. ✅ Obtenir et sécuriser les tokens API de chaque plateforme souhaitée (Telegram, Discord, Slack, etc.)
  2. ✅ Effectuer l'appairage WhatsApp via le protocole Baileys (scan du QR code affiché dans le terminal)
  3. ✅ Éditer méticuleusement le fichier channels.json en y intégrant les credentials de toutes les plateformes activées
  4. ✅ Installer OpenClaw et ses dépendances sur le Mac distant VNCMac (ou votre propre infrastructure Mac)
  5. ✅ Démarrer la Gateway OpenClaw et vérifier que toutes les connexions aux plateformes sont établies avec succès
  6. ✅ Configurer PM2 pour assurer une exécution en arrière-plan permanente et un redémarrage automatique au boot
  7. ✅ Implémenter les mesures de sécurité : fichier .env pour les tokens, listes blanches d'utilisateurs autorisés, 2FA
  8. ✅ Effectuer des tests de validation inter-plateformes : initier une conversation sur WhatsApp, la poursuivre sur Discord, vérifier la continuité contextuelle

Vous souhaitez expérimenter immédiatement l'automatisation IA multi-plateformes sans les contraintes de configuration ? VNCMac propose des Mac distants bare metal équipés de la puce M4, avec possibilité de pré-installation d'OpenClaw et d'un fichier channels.json pré-configuré pour les 12 plateformes supportées. Il ne vous reste alors qu'à renseigner vos propres tokens pour disposer d'un environnement opérationnel en quelques minutes. Concentrez-vous sur la création de valeur métier et confiez-nous la gestion de votre infrastructure technique sous-jacente.

12 plateformes, 1 interface IA, automatisation unifiée

Mac distant bare metal VNCMac équipé M4 + intégration OpenClaw multi-plateformes : unifiez WhatsApp, Discord, Telegram, Slack et 8 autres canaux avec un seul agent IA intelligent. Location flexible, pré-configuration disponible, infrastructure datacenter professionnelle.

  • Support natif de 12 plateformes majeures avec synchronisation contextuelle IA
  • Option pré-installation OpenClaw : channels.json pré-configuré pour démarrage immédiat
  • Puce M4 : hautes performances, faible consommation, fonctionnement 24/7 garanti